Okay ... I can style all the navmenu items using .module-navlinks ul li a, but I'm trying to only style one of them. Like, say, the last one on the right on [community profile] becomeyourfursona, with the custom1 class, that was added using a custom layer.

I've tried .module-navlinks .custom1 ul li a and various other permutations, including just straight .custom1 a, but none of it works. (It doesn't work on the other, non-custom menu items, either.) Firebug doesn't even show the rules as having been overridden; they just aren't there.

Is this is something I need S2 for -- and if so, where I can find out how to do CSS using S2? Because I remember earlier I tried changing the names of the menu items, and it only worked for "Recent Entries" and didn't work for "Reading." I suspect that menu items that have been modded in some way using a custom layer can't be customized further using the front-end.
